Work towards a Great JOB
For interview
- WATER VIOLET, LARCH – to have self-confidence
- ELM – to answer any unexpected question; to fill up the requirement for a particular job
- AGRIMONY – mental turbulence repressed behind a cheerful smiling face
- GENTIAN – if you think about previous failure or pessimistic to heal expectation of failure
- WILD ROSE – to feel enthusiastic
After the interview
- HONEY SUCKLE – not to think about what happened in the interview
- ASPEN + GENTIAN + WILD ROSE – if you are expecting a call
For work-related stress
- RESCUE REMEDY – always take it
- OLIVE – physical tiredness due to overwork
- HORNBEAM – morning feeling unmotivated to go to work
- VERVAIN + WHITE CHESTNUT+HORNBEAM – unable to switch off after the office work
Meeting the deadlines
- Always pushed for time , therefore skipping important work – SCLERANTHUS + VERVAIN + IMPATIENS + HORNBEAM + RESCUE REMEDY
- No time for social life – VERVAIN + WILD ROSE
- Everyday given extra work, unable to say “No” , Unable to go home in time – CHICORY + CENTAURY + VERVAIN + WILLOW
General
- Monday I dread to go to work – HORNBEAM
- Too much interference in my work – CENTAURY + WILLOW + IMPATIENS+ CHERRY PLUM
- My colleagues are slow in completing the work – CHERRY PLUM + IMPATIENS
- Unable to delegate –OAK + WATER VIOLET + HORNBEAM
- Working more willingly but unable to prioritize my work – VERVAIN, SCLERANTHUS
- I find my work too much, I need a holiday – VERVAIN + ROCK WATER
